WARM WEATHER

To-day was a foretaste of summer. Rain is badly needed, but its not promised. Instead, the official forecast suggests fair to cloudy warm •weather, with increasing haze and cloudiness in the West Coast and southernmost districts ; with rough seas on the western coast and in Foveaux Straits, and rough between Kaikoura and Castle Point.
